titleOfInvention | Silver halide photographic light-sensitive material and its processing method |
abstract | (57) Abstract: A silver halide photographic light-sensitive layer comprising silver chlorobromide grains having an average grain size of 0.3 μm or less, wherein silver halide in a silver halide photosensitive layer is formed of silver chloride of 60 mol% or more. Provided is a silver halide photographic light-sensitive material having a good running stability and a strong antifouling function without a decrease in sensitivity, no black spots, and the like even when the material is run at a low replenishment rate by an automatic processor. . SOLUTION: In a silver halide photographic material having a silver halide photosensitive layer on a support, the silver halide in the silver halide photosensitive layer has an average particle diameter of not less than 60 mol% of silver chloride. The silver halide photographic material is composed of silver chlorobromide grains having a particle diameter of 3 μm or less, and contains at least one photographic agent useful for the silver halide photographic layer. A silver halide photographic light-sensitive material characterized in that the residual amount in the silver halide photographic light-sensitive material is 70% by weight or more of the content before processing. |
